The Web Site
Gameops.com went live on Aug 6, 1998 with a handful of pages. The site you see today is barely recognizable from that first effort. By 2007 the site has hundreds of pages filled with thousands of ideas, links, and products to enhance your events and games.
In the early years, Gameops.com was a goodwill piece to supplement our business operations and entertainment acts. Over the years, the growth of the site has turned it into a marketplace of goods and services with the addition of our secure e-commerce Gameops.com Store and the additional distribution of thousands of popular promotional products and our TEAMmate Service.
In August of 2008 we celebrated 10 years with a massive website overhaul. We did this to better serve our readers and in order to enable growth of content on the site.

Jon Cudo
Vice President
Jon Cudo began his career in sports entertainment with the expansion Minnesota Timberwolves (NBA). The Minnesota native performed as the Wolves mascot Crunch for the first seven years of the franchise. During the next 20 years Jon has performed in over 40 states, in nine countries, for over fourteen million fans. During his travels he realized that great ideas in game entertainment happen at all levels of sports and many work in different sports, which was the impetus for Gameops.com years later.
In 1996 Jon moved to Oregon to work with a new division of Nike, Nike Sports Entertainment. There he produced, directed and performed at numerous events around the world. In 1998 Mark Out Productions was created to pursue sports entertainment productions in several directions. Jon recently performed as Spot the Fire Dog for the Portland Fire (WNBA) and his costumed career spans twenty years.
Cudo functions as the webmaster and editor for Gameops.com, remains an active mascot and performer, produces several events each year, and consults with teams on game entertainment and mascot programs.
When he is not dressing like a dog or editing typos on Gameops.com, he enjoys woodworking, running, politics and reading. Jon graduated from Portland State University in December 2002 with a B.S. in Social Science. He currently resides in Cleveland Ohio with his wife Lara, where he also serves as Mayor.*
